#F53CCD Hex Color Code

#F53CCD

The Hexadecimal Color #F53CCD is a contrast shade of Hot Pink. #F53CCD RGB value is rgb(245, 60, 205). RGB Color Model of #F53CCD consists of 96% red, 23% green and 80% blue. HSL color Mode of #F53CCD has 313°(degrees) Hue, 90% Saturation and 60% Lightness. #F53CCD color has an wavelength of 422.92593n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#F53CCD is #FF66F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#F53CCD is #E4C. The Closest Color to #F53CCD is #FF69B4. Official Name of #F53CCD Hex Code is Razzle Dazzle Rose.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#F53CCD is 0 Cyan 76 Magenta 16 Yellow 4 Black and #F53CCD CMY is 0, 76, 16.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#F53CCD is hsl(313,90,60,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(313, 76, 96).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#F53CCD is 50.29, 27.06, 60.32.
Hex8 Value of #F53CCD is #F53CCDFF. Decimal Value of #F53CCD is 16071885 and Octal Value of #F53CCD is 75236315. Binary Value of #F53CCD is 11110101, 111100, 11001101 and Android of #F53CCD is 4294261965 / 0xfff53ccd.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#F53CCD is 0.365, 0.197, 0.197 and YIQ Color Space of #F53CCD is 131.845, 63.653, 84.2515.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#F53CCD is 38.68, 10.92, 59.84.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#F53CCD is 59.03, 81.0, -34.9.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#F53CCD is 59.03, 90.46, -66.09.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#F53CCD is 59.03, 88.2, 336.69. Hunter Lab variable of #F53CCD is 52.02, 81.53, -32.34.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#F53CCD

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
